‘Love Alarm’ Gets Greenlighted for Reality TV Dating Show

The webtoon Love Alarm will be reborn as a reality dating show.

On Friday, Kakao Entertainment announced that they’re recruiting a cast for its new love psychology survival show Love Alarm.

Love Alarm uses the app “love alarm” that automatically rings an alarm when someone that likes you enters within a 10-meter radius. The show was planned with the motif of the “love alarm” app and the reality dating show Clap! Clap! Clap!

Love Alarm, which was produced as a Netflix series and gained global popularity, will captivate the viewers as a variety show this time. The reality show version comes from Real Men and Wannabe Ryan producer Kim Min Jong.

Kakao TV original show Love Alarm centers around the “love alarm” app, the show’s main theme. As soon as the platform announced the recruitment of the cast, the expectations of the fans of the original webtoon rose rapidly. As it says in the recruitment notice, “anyone who seeks love, regardless of age, occupation, and sexual orientation” can apply. The filming will begin in mid-June, and the show will premiere later this year.

Producer Kim Min Jong shared, “In addition to the actual implementation of the ‘love alarm’ app in the webtoon, we’ll deliver a different kind of fun with a composition that allows viewers’ participation and unusual roles.”
